Products
GG网络技术分享 2025-12-15 02:01 1
哇哈哈,巨大家优良!今天我要给巨大家讲一个超级好玩的话题, 那就是怎么用React Saga来管理我们的状态,让我们的项目飞得geng高大geng迅速geng有力!你兴许会问,这真实的Neng行吗?别急,听我磨蹭磨蹭道来。
先说说我们要晓得Redux是个啥。Redux啊,就是一个超级酷的状态管理工具,它Neng帮我们管理应用的状态,让我们的代码变得井井有条。但是 光有Redux还不够,我们还需要一些中间件来帮忙,比如Redux-thunk和Redux-Saga。

Redux啊, 就像是我们的巨大脑,它负责存储和管理全部组件的状态。不管你有几许多组件,它们的状态dou由Redux来统一管理,这样就方便许多了。
接下来我们要说说React Saga。这玩意儿家伙可厉害了 它Neng帮我们处理那些个麻烦的异步操作,比如网络求啦,表单验证啦,中间件支持啦,等等等等。
React Saga啊, 它就像是一个细小助手,帮我们处理那些个繁琐的异步逻辑。它基于Redux,Neng让我们geng轻巧松地追踪和管理应用程序的状态变来变去。
那么React Saga到底有啥优良处呢?让我给你数数:
React SagaNeng帮我们geng优良地控制异步流程,让我们的代码geng加清晰容易懂。
有了React Saga, 我们Neng轻巧松地追踪和管理应用程序的状态变来变去,让我们的应用geng加稳稳当当可靠。
那么我们该怎么用React Saga呢?下面我会用一些轻巧松的代码来给巨大家演示一下。
先说说 我们需要安装React Saga,然后创建一个saga文件,接着在saga文件中定义我们的saga函数,再说说在主文件中引入saga并启动它。
Saga给了一系列的Effect函数, 它们Neng用于处理不同类型的异步代码,比如调用API、取消API调用、等待延时等待等。
优良了今天的分享就到这里。通过学React Saga,我们Nenggeng优良地管理我们的状态,让我们的项目geng加高大效、稳稳当当和可靠。迅速去试试吧,相信我,你一定会喜欢上它的!
Demand feedback